Study Summary

This is an open-label, dose-finding study of XRD-0394 in subjects with newly diagnosed and recurrent high grade gliomas receiving radiation therapy, with and without concurrent temozolomide based on O6-Methylguanine-DNA methyltransferase (MGMT) status for patients with newly diagnosed high grade gliomas.

Trial Details

FieldValue
Enrollment Target 39 participants
Start Date 2025-11-05
Est. Completion 2031-05
Phase Early Phase 1
